Best of Luck Deer Hunters

We are less than T-2 days away from the deer opener here in the 1854. Staff at the Authority wish all our treaty hunters the best of luck. Please take a spin through the following reminder DO's and DON'Ts as you get ready to take to the field...

DO

  1. Carry 1854 ID (or tribal ID) and 1854 permit/carcass tags while in the field hunting
  2. Affix deer tag to deer before processing and before being loaded into a motor vehicle
  3. Wear blaze orange/blaze pink while hunting
  4. Register deer before the 3rd working day after the season closes and before processing
  5. Be safe; know what you are shooting at and what is behind your target
  6. HAVE FUN!

DON'T

  1. Loan or give deer tags to non-band members or band members without a valid deer license or remaining carcass tags
  2. Shoot on/across/down or within the right or way of an improved roadway
  3. Shone or hunt after/before hunting hours (1/2 hour before sunrise and 1/2 hour after sunset)
  4. Hunt private property without owner's permission
  5. Forget safety rules: tell someone where you are huntint and when to expect you back; stay hydrated, and wear proper clothing
  6. Not have fun!

**DON'T FORGET: Any Bois Forte or Grand Portage enrollee under the age of 18 years years that participates in ANY 1854 treaty deer hunt (early or regular) will automatically be entered for a chance to win a RIVERS EDGE RE665 TWOPLEX 2-PERSON LADDER STAND! The drawing will take place after the close of the 2022 deer season, and the winner contacted shortly thereafter.
